Seattle - Autistic boy loses life after being prescribed painkiller patch | Ohio child accident lawyers

A 15-year-old autistic boy lost his life after being prescribed a painkiller patch and suffering a drug overdose, according a recent civil suit filed in the King County Superior Court in Washington.

Michael Blankenship, who could not speak due to his autism, was given the pain killer patch fentanyl after a routine tooth extraction at the Seattle Children's Hospital. He was sent home with the patch at the highest recommended dosage, and was found the next morning unresponsive. He was pronounced dead at the scene.

Seattle attorney Chris Davis represents the Blankenship family, and the suit that was filed on their behalf is trying to hold the Seattle Children's Hospital accountable for the boy's death.

"I believe the facts are enough here to constitute recklessness," Seattle attorney Chris Davis said. "There are no criminal charges. There's no action being taken against the doctor by the hospital. The only thing left is this civil lawsuit filed by his mom. Is that enough? I would say no, especially in this type of case when the facts are so egregious."
